Grilled Lamb Skewers with Haitian Epis

These Grilled Lamb Skewers with Haitian Epis are a flavorful and aromatic dish that brings the vibrant tastes of Haitian cuisine to your table. The lamb is marinated in Epis, a traditional Haitian seasoning blend, giving it a rich and savory flavor. Perfect for barbecues or a special dinner, these skewers are sure to impress.

Preparation Time:

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es (plus marinating time)
  • Cooking Time: 10-15 minutes
  • Total Time: 30-35 minutes (plus marinating time)

Ingredients:

  • 2 pounds lamb shoulder or leg, cut into 1-inch cubes
  • 1/4 cup Haitian Epis (recipe below)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Skewers (if using wooden skewers, soak in water for 30 minutes)

Haitian Epis:

  • 1 green b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 4-5 green onions, chopped
  • 2-3 cloves garlic
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on white v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ions:

Prepare Haitian Epis:

  1. In a blender or food processor, combine green bell pepper, onion, green onions, garlic, parsley, cilantro, olive oil, white vinegar, salt, and black pepper.
  2. Blend until smooth. Transfer to a jar and refrigerate. (Epis can be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week and used in various dishes.)

Marinate Lamb: 3. In a large bowl, combine the lamb cubes, Haitian Epis, ol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ix well to coat the lamb evenly.

  1.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, preferably overnight, to allow the flavors to meld.

Preheat Grill: 5. Preheat your grill to medium-high heat.

Assemble Skewers: 6. Thread the marinated lamb cubes onto the skewers, leaving a little space between each piece for even cooking.

Grill Lamb Skewers: 7. Place the skewers on the preheated grill. Cook for about 10-15 minutes, turning occasionally, until the lamb is cooked to your desired level of doneness (medium-rare to medium is recommended).

Serve: 8. Once cooked, remove the lamb skewers from the grill and let them rest for a few minutes before serving.

  1. Serve the Grilled Lamb Skewers with additional Epis on the side, if desired.

Cooking Tips:

  • Marinating Time: For the best flavor, marinate the lamb overnight.
  • Grill Temperature: Ensure your grill is hot before adding the skewers to achieve a nice sear on the meat.
  • Doneness: Use a meat thermometer to check for doneness. For medium-rare, aim for an internal temperature of 135°F (57°C).
